From 5cfb0264c54052a4a0391814b35e832b7cfa961c Mon Sep 17 00:00:00 2001 From: 梁保满 Date: Tue, 6 Jun 2023 14:49:51 +0800 Subject: [PATCH] 班级管理交互优化 --- src/assets/css/index.scss | 33 +++++++++++++++++++++++++++++++++ src/components/setAnswer.vue | 3 +-- src/components/upload.vue | 1 + src/views/admin/account/index.vue | 4 ++-- src/views/admin/clientVersion/index.vue | 2 +- src/views/examinationPaper/add.vue | 12 +++++------- src/views/examinationPaper/edit.vue | 7 +++---- src/views/examinationPaper/index.vue | 2 +- src/views/layout/header/header.vue | 2 +- src/views/personal/dataSync/index.vue | 2 +- src/views/personal/setUp/student.vue | 6 +++--- src/views/personal/test/analysis.vue | 2 +- src/views/personal/test/index.vue | 2 +- src/views/personal/userInfo/index.vue | 4 ++-- src/views/standard/card/index.vue | 21 +++++++++++++++++++-- src/views/standard/dataSync/index.vue | 2 +- src/views/standard/device/error.vue | 2 +- src/views/standard/device/index.vue | 4 ++-- src/views/standard/examinationPaper/add.vue | 8 +++----- src/views/standard/examinationPaper/edit.vue | 3 +-- src/views/standard/examinationPaper/index.vue | 2 +- src/views/standard/setUp/account.vue | 6 +++--- src/views/standard/setUp/archived.vue | 50 ++++++++++++++++++++++++++++++++++++++++++++------ src/views/standard/setUp/clazz.vue | 81 +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++-------------------- src/views/standard/setUp/conglomerate.vue | 8 ++++---- src/views/standard/setUp/school.vue | 4 ++-- src/views/standard/setUp/student.vue | 27 +++++++++++++++------------ src/views/standard/setUp/teacher.vue | 32 +++++++++++++++++++------------- src/views/standard/test/analysis.vue | 2 +- src/views/standard/test/index.vue | 2 +- 30 files changed, 234 insertions(+), 102 deletions(-) diff --git a/src/assets/css/index.scss b/src/assets/css/index.scss index 4b82c96..69c5286 100644 --- a/src/assets/css/index.scss +++ b/src/assets/css/index.scss @@ -80,6 +80,7 @@ .answer-box { padding-top: 12px; + .answer-s { display: inline-block; width: 30px; @@ -91,6 +92,7 @@ color: #333; text-align: center; line-height: 30px; + user-select: none; &.active { background: #5e78fa; @@ -175,4 +177,35 @@ ul { &::-webkit-scrollbar { width: 0; } +} + +@media screen and (max-width: 1500px) { + .answer-box { + .answer-s { + width: 24px !important; + height: 24px !important; + line-height: 24px !important; + margin: 0 5px 10px !important; + } + } + + .question-box { + .el-button--mini.is-circle { + padding: 4px !important; + } + } + + .sub-questions { + .qs-num { + width: 50px !important; + } + + .qs-score { + width: 148px !important; + } + + .qs-partScore { + width: 148px !important; + } + } } \ No newline at end of file diff --git a/src/components/setAnswer.vue b/src/components/setAnswer.vue index 9e370aa..8292572 100644 --- a/src/components/setAnswer.vue +++ b/src/components/setAnswer.vue @@ -79,10 +79,9 @@ > - diff --git a/src/components/upload.vue b/src/components/upload.vue index 3c5f1d4..281e99f 100644 --- a/src/components/upload.vue +++ b/src/components/upload.vue @@ -79,6 +79,7 @@ export default { if (res && res.status == 0 ) { this.$message.success("上传成功"); this.$emit("upSuccess",res); + this.$refs.upload.clearFiles() } else { this.$message.error(res.info); } diff --git a/src/views/admin/account/index.vue b/src/views/admin/account/index.vue index e42994a..b4b4d62 100644 --- a/src/views/admin/account/index.vue +++ b/src/views/admin/account/index.vue @@ -161,7 +161,7 @@ - + 取 消 - + - 下一步 - 下一步 -
@@ -765,10 +764,9 @@
- @@ -862,7 +860,7 @@ 保存 - 关闭弹窗 - +
diff --git a/src/views/examinationPaper/edit.vue b/src/views/examinationPaper/edit.vue index 5d8fa13..4a11dbc 100644 --- a/src/views/examinationPaper/edit.vue +++ b/src/views/examinationPaper/edit.vue @@ -310,9 +310,8 @@ 取消 保存
- 取 消 - 关闭弹窗 - +
diff --git a/src/views/examinationPaper/index.vue b/src/views/examinationPaper/index.vue index 7813d32..e68dabe 100644 --- a/src/views/examinationPaper/index.vue +++ b/src/views/examinationPaper/index.vue @@ -192,7 +192,7 @@ content="没有更多数据" :image-size="100" > - + diff --git a/src/views/layout/header/header.vue b/src/views/layout/header/header.vue index 24c0ab7..b0c4de8 100644 --- a/src/views/layout/header/header.vue +++ b/src/views/layout/header/header.vue @@ -104,7 +104,7 @@ - +
- + {{tipData.paperNum}} diff --git a/src/views/personal/setUp/student.vue b/src/views/personal/setUp/student.vue index c10a676..a9eaf35 100644 --- a/src/views/personal/setUp/student.vue +++ b/src/views/personal/setUp/student.vue @@ -90,7 +90,7 @@ - + 取 消 - - +

通过Excel名单导入学生模板,点击 diff --git a/src/views/personal/test/analysis.vue b/src/views/personal/test/analysis.vue index f8600eb..5f3a427 100644 --- a/src/views/personal/test/analysis.vue +++ b/src/views/personal/test/analysis.vue @@ -402,7 +402,7 @@ > - +